forked from LengKundee/MQL5-Google-Onedrive
Merged the following branches: - feat-genx-trader-bot-bridge (ZOLO bridge, Docker updates) - feature/zolo-integration-update (ZOLO bridge improvements) - feature/add-web-request (Requests support) - fix-mql5-ask-bid-usage (Fix for MQL5) - update-documentation-and-setup-script (Docs update) - update-trading-bridge-zolo (Bridge IP update) - expert-mapsar-improvements (MAPSAR EA improvements) - remote-control-intelligence-tools-integration (Remote control guide) - feat/cli-documentation (CLI docs) - perf-optimize-validator (Validator script optimization) - jules-docker-run-verification (Verification doc update) Resolved conflicts in: - mt5/MQL5/Experts/SMC_TrendBreakout_MTF_EA.mq5 (Version 1.21, merged improvements) - scripts/ci_validate_repo.py (Kept optimized version) - render.yaml (Merged configs) - docker-compose.yml (Merged configs) - README.md & docs (Merged updates) Security fixes: - Removed hardcoded credentials from setup_github_secrets.ps1 and docs/GITHUB_CI_CD_SETUP.md.
4.9 KiB
4.9 KiB
VPS Setup and Management Guide
Current VPS Status
Account: 411534497 Server: Exness-MT5Real8 VPS Location: Singapore 09 Subscription ID: 6773048 Plan: 1 month ($15.00) Auto-renewal: Enabled Status: ⚠️ STOPPED (needs to be started)
VPS Status: STOPPED
What This Means
- Your VPS is currently not running
- Expert Advisors (EAs) will NOT execute while VPS is stopped
- You need to start the VPS for 24/7 trading
How to Start VPS
-
In MetaTrader 5:
- Open the VPS window (Tools → VPS or press Ctrl+Shift+V)
- Click the "Start" button
- Wait 1-2 minutes for initialization
-
Verify Status:
- Status should change from "stopped" (red) to "running" (green)
- Check connection indicator in MT5
-
Check EA Status:
- Open Navigator → Expert Advisors
- Verify your EA shows as attached to chart
- Check Expert tab for EA activity logs
Migration Settings
Current Status
- Last migration: Not migrated yet
- Migration option: "Migrate all: account, signal, charts, experts, indicators and settings"
When to Migrate
Migrate if:
- ✅ First time setting up VPS
- ✅ Want to copy all settings from local MT5
- ✅ Need to transfer EA configurations
- ✅ Want charts and indicators synced
Don't migrate if:
- ❌ Already have settings on VPS
- ❌ Want to keep VPS settings separate
- ❌ Only need EA to run (can attach manually)
How to Migrate
-
Select Migration Option:
- Choose "Migrate all" (already selected in your screenshot)
- OR select specific items to migrate
-
Start Migration:
- Click "Migrate" or "Start Migration" button
- Wait for process to complete (5-10 minutes)
-
Verify Migration:
- Check that EA appears in VPS MT5
- Verify charts and indicators are present
- Confirm account settings are correct
VPS Benefits
Why Use VPS?
-
24/7 Trading
- EA runs continuously even when your PC is off
- No internet disconnection issues
- Stable connection to broker
-
Low Latency
- VPS located near broker servers
- Faster order execution
- Reduced slippage
-
Reliability
- No power outages affecting trading
- No computer crashes stopping EA
- Professional infrastructure
Troubleshooting
VPS Won't Start
-
Check Subscription:
- Verify subscription is active
- Check payment status
- Ensure auto-renewal is enabled
-
Check Account:
- Verify account 411534497 is correct
- Confirm server: Exness-MT5Real8
- Check account balance
-
Contact Support:
- If VPS won't start, contact MetaQuotes support
- Provide Subscription ID: 6773048
EA Not Running on VPS
-
Verify VPS Status:
- Must be "Running" (green), not "Stopped" (red)
-
Check EA Attachment:
- EA must be attached to chart on VPS
- AutoTrading must be enabled
- Check Expert tab for errors
-
Verify Settings:
- EA parameters are correct
- Magic number matches
- Trading is enabled in EA
Connection Issues
-
Check Internet:
- VPS has stable internet connection
- Broker server is accessible
-
Verify Account:
- Account credentials are correct
- Server name matches: Exness-MT5Real8
Best Practices
Daily Checks
-
Morning:
- Verify VPS status is "Running"
- Check EA logs for overnight activity
- Review any open positions
-
Evening:
- Review daily trading statistics
- Check for any errors in logs
- Verify EA is still running
Weekly Maintenance
-
Review Performance:
- Check EA performance metrics
- Review win/loss ratio
- Analyze risk management
-
Update Settings:
- Adjust parameters if needed
- Update risk management limits
- Review daily profit/loss limits
Monthly Tasks
-
Subscription:
- Verify auto-renewal is working
- Check payment method
- Review subscription plan
-
Optimization:
- Review EA performance
- Consider parameter optimization
- Update EA if new version available
Current Configuration
Account: 411534497
Server: Exness-MT5Real8
VPS Location: Singapore 09
Subscription ID: 6773048
Plan: 1 month ($15.00)
Auto-renewal: ✅ Enabled
Status: ⚠️ STOPPED (needs to be started)
Balance: $0.00 USD
Quick Start Checklist
- Start VPS (click "Start" button)
- Wait for status to change to "Running"
- Verify connection to broker
- Check EA is attached to chart
- Enable AutoTrading
- Verify EA is executing trades
- Monitor first few trades
- Check logs for any errors
Support Resources
- MetaQuotes VPS Support: https://www.mql5.com/en/vps
- Exness Support: https://help.exness.com
- VPS Documentation: Check MetaTrader 5 Help (F1)
Notes
- VPS subscription auto-renews monthly
- Balance shown ($0.00) is VPS account balance, not trading account
- Migration can be done anytime, not just on first setup
- EA will only run when VPS status is "Running"